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 929101-35-9 includes 9 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 6 digits, 9,2,9,1,0 and 1 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 3 and 5 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 929101-35:
(8*9)+(7*2)+(6*9)+(5*1)+(4*0)+(3*1)+(2*3)+(1*5)=159
159 % 10 = 9
So 929101-35-9 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Rhodium(III) acyl hydrido, acyl hydroxyalkyl, diacyl, acyl hydrido aldehyde, and acyl hydrido alcohol complexes. Reduction of aldehyde to alcohol through rhodium hydroxyalkyl complexes

Garralda, Maria A.,Hernandez, Ricardo,Ibarlucea, Lourdes,Pinilla, Elena,Rosario Torres,Zarandona, Malkoa

, p. 1031 - 1038 (2007)

[RhCl(COD)]2 (COD = 1,5-cyclooctadiene) reacts with o-(diphenylphosphino)benzaldehyde (PPh2-(o-C6H 4CHO)) (Rh/P = 1:1) in the presence of pyridine to give an acyl hydrido species, [RhHCl(PPh2-(o-C6H4CO))(py) 2] (1). In chlorinated solvents exchange of hydride by chloride gives [RhCl2(PPh2(o-C6H4CO))(py) 2] (2). The reactions of 1 with PPh3 and of 2 with biacetyl dihydrazone (bdh) gives the pyridine substitution products [RhHCl(PPh2(o-C6H4CO))(PPh3)(py)] (4) and [RhCl2(PPh2(o-C6H4CO))-(bdh) ] (3), respectively. By using a 1:2 ratio of Rh to PPh2(o-C 6H4CHO) [RhHCl(PPh2(o-C6H 4CO))(κ1-PPh2(o-C6H 4CHO))(py)] (5) with trans phosphorus atoms is formed. The aldehyde group may undergo two different reactions. In benzene 5 affords the acyl hydroxyalkyl species [RhCl(PPh2(o-C6H4CO))- (PPh2(o-C6H4CHOH))(py)] (6) with cis phosphorus atoms, via a pyridine dissociation path. 6 undergoes dehydrogenation, with H2 evolution, to afford the diacyl derivative [RhCl(PPh 2(o-C6H4CO))2(py)] (8), which shows fluxional behavior in solution, with the values ΔH? = 8.8 ± 0.4 kcal mol-1 and ΔS? = - 16.7 ± 1 eu. Opening of the acylphosphine chelate appears to be responsible for the fluxionality. In methanol 5 undergoes displacement of chloride by the aldehyde to afford the cationic acyl hydrido aldehyde [RhH(PPh 2(o-C6H4CO))(κ2-PPh 2(o-C6H4CHO))(py)]+ (10), which can be isolated if precipitated immediately with an appropriate counterion. Longer reaction periods of 5 in methanol solution lead to a mixture of the diacyl 8 and the cationic acyl hydrido alcohol [RhH(PPh2(o-C6H 4CO))(κ2-PPh2(o-C6H 4-CH2OH))(py)]+ (11). The spectroscopic characterization of some intermediates in this reaction evidence a bimolecular ionic mechanism as being responsible for the hydrogenation of the aldehyde with the hydroxyalkyl 6 being the source of both proton and hydride. Complex 11 can also be obtained by the reaction of 5 with NaBH4 in methanol solution.
